Excel2010でVLOOKUP関数の応用すればできるのかもしれません。ご教示ください。
画像をご覧ください。在庫表から商品一覧表を作成します。
在庫表の区画番号は連続しておりません。また、同一商品が複数の区画に保管されています。
商品一覧表の区画はH3からH9に1から順番に、商品名はI2からL2に横一列に表示しています。
商品一覧表の「区画1商品A」のセル(I3)に、在庫表全体から検索した区画1商品Aの合計金額1,000,000円を表示したいのですが、現在の計算式は以下のままで、ストップしております。
I3の式 =VLOOKUP(I2,B3:E3,4,FALSE)
上記の式で、検索値をI2(商品)→H3(区画)、検索範囲をB3:E3→A3:E7に変更して、I3に商品の合計金額を表示させることはできないでしょうか。
在庫表の区画の表示順序が変更されても、商品一覧表で固定している区画番号の行の商品欄に合計金額を表示できる式にしたいのですが。
No.3ベストアンサー
- 回答日時:
範圍 A2:E9 選擇⇒Alt+MC⇒“上端行”だけにチェック入れ⇒[OK]⇒セル I3 に下記の[条件付き書式]を設定⇒式
=SUMIFS(金額,区画,$H3,商品名,I$2)
又は
=SUMPRODUCT((区画=$H3)*(商品名=I$2)*金額)
を入力したセル I3 を入力したセル I3 を右方及び下方にオートフィルすれば、オ・シ・マ・イ
設定すべき[条件付き書式]
ルールの種類:“指定の値を…設定”
ルールの内容↓
 ̄セルの値 次の値に等しい =0
 ̄書式→白のフォント色
ありがとうございました。
ご教示いただいたSUMIFS関数で解決することができました。
「データ検索」の方法ということばかり考えて、複数の条件を指定して数値を合計するという考えに至りませんでした。
また、Alt+MCの使い方も勉強になりました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) excelで検索した商品の画像(ネットワーク上の)を表示させたい。 3 2023/06/28 00:32
- Visual Basic(VBA) EXCEL関数LOOKUPとFILTERについての質問です 1 2022/12/21 05:53
- その他(プログラミング・Web制作) パイソンでのプログラミングについて 3 2022/08/11 20:31
- Excel(エクセル) SUMIFのIF分岐について 4 2023/04/15 12:57
- Excel(エクセル) エクセル関数のXlookupのフィルハンドル機能(類した機能でも可)を知りたいです。 3 2022/09/20 20:02
- Amazon アマゾン 7 2022/06/11 11:03
- その他(Microsoft Office) Excelで該当しない項目(#N/Aの商品名)を簡単に表示・抽出させる方法についてです 1 2022/08/25 22:12
- その他(Microsoft Office) Excelで総数量を変動させたい 2 2022/11/04 23:49
- Visual Basic(VBA) VBAで質問があります 1 2022/10/19 10:32
- Excel(エクセル) 関数で割合を表示する 2 2022/09/27 06:09
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
エクセル初心者です 関数の入れ...
-
【関数】先頭だけにある、半角...
-
エクセル 白黒印刷で白線を印刷...
-
Excelのチェックボックスの使い...
-
【関数】適切な文字数の数字を...
-
Excelのpivotについて質問です
-
Excel ピボットテーブルで日付...
-
LOOKUP関数を使えばいいのでし...
-
エクセル関数を教えてください
-
エクセルのセルに同じ大きさの...
-
UNIQUE関数が使えないバージョ...
-
excelの不要な行の削除ができな...
-
エクセルで「-0.0」と表示さ...
-
時間によってファイル名が変わ...
-
WPS OFFICEでの縦書きについて
-
エクセルの関数について教えて...
-
Aというブックの1というシート...
-
【マクロ】シート名を取得する...
-
VBA Private Sub Worksheet_Cha...
-
VBA、Excelのworkbook.open に...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Excel 2019 のピボットテーブル...
-
[関数得意な方]教えて下さい・...
-
Excelにてある膨大なデータを管...
-
[関数について]わかる方教えて...
-
Excel初心者です。 詳しい方、...
-
excelの不要な行の削除ができな...
-
エクセル関数に詳しい方教えて...
-
INDIRECTを使わず excelで複数...
-
[オートフィルタ]で抽出された...
-
エクセルの神よ、ご回答を! エ...
-
エクセル関数に詳しい方、教え...
-
各ページの1番上の表示について
-
Excelで写真のような表を作った...
-
エクセルで不等号記号(≠)が上に...
-
数学 Tan(θ)-1/Cos(θ)について...
-
Excel 2019 は、SPILL機能があ...
-
Excelで全角を半角にしたいので...
-
条件付き書式を教えてください
-
Excel フィルターを掛けた状態...
-
[オートフィルタ]の適用範囲の...
おすすめ情報
banzaiA 様
コメントありがとうございます。説明不足で申し訳ありません。補足します。
数値は合計しません。
例えば、商品一覧表区画1のAには在庫表の区画から区画1を検索して金額欄(E3)の数値を入れたいということです。現在の式では、在庫表の区画1の行が3行目であることが特定できていることを前提にしておりますが、区画の番号が変動した時に、最初に区画を特定し、次にその区画に保管ている商品の金額を商品一覧に表示したいと思っています。
同様に、商品一覧の区画2では、在庫表全体(A3:E7)から区画2を検索し、商品B欄(J2)に125,000を入れる式です。